The server and Windows Phone 7 prohibit the ability to create and accept streams from certain formats.įor details about which video formats can be streamed from the server and accepted by the phone, see Supported Media Codecs for Windows Phone. Even though videos may be discoverable by this feature, not all formats can be streamed. The videos panorama allows you to discover and view videos that are stored on your server in the Videos shared folder.

Your library is searchable and can be organized in different views to help you find what you want. MP3 songs that are not protected by digital rights management are streamed directly from the server to your phone. For example, if you do not place a song in the music share, it will not be discoverable by using the phone application. The media panorama lets you discover and view streams of media elements that you stored on your server in appropriate shared folders. It is available on Windows Home Server 2011 and Windows Storage Server 2008 R2 Essentials only. The media panorama is not available on Windows Small Business Server 2011 Essentials. You can re-enable a user account after it is disabled. The user’s access to Remote Web Access, the phone application, and any server resources are turned off. The users panorama enables you to perform basic user management tasks, including:ĭisabling a user account from your phone is the same as disabling the account by using the dashboard on a computer. Start or stop a backup for any computer or the server (from the contextual menu).View the backup status that every device last reported to the server.View details about all computers that are connected to the server (Windows or Mac).Contextual menu options include enabling or disabling an alert, and performing a repair action if one was assigned to this alert.

You can click on any alert item to view the full alert text, just as on a computer. If an alert is dimmed, the alert is disabled, and it is not included in the alert count. If an alert is displayed as white, it is active and included in the alert count. This feature brings the Alert Viewer from the server to the phone. The Windows Server Solutions Phone Connector add-in enables you to connect to your home, business, or storage server by using your Windows Phone 7 phone. Microsoft today announced the availability of Windows Phone Connector for Windows Home Server 2011.
